About the Team:  

The Relativity Space NDE Team is dedicated to the integrity of our product while tackling the challenges of our novel manufacturing methods. We are tasked with developing and executing inspection of a huge variety of materials and components using cutting-edge industry technology. From crafting in-house processes and procedures that adhere to industry standards, to executing inspection operations, our team maintains a steadfast commitment to accuracy, integrity and reliability.

About the Role: 

Your core responsibilities will be:

  • Work closely with ET Specialist inspectors and NDE Engineers to develop and execute feasibility studies, POD’s, and qualification plans
  • Act as primary Level 2 point-of-contact for Eddy Current inspection development for 1st shift
  • Perform ET/ECA NDE inspections using novel and advanced techniques
  • Evaluate digital ECA data files for quality and accept/reject criteria
  • Detailed and comprehensive documentation/reporting of eddy current analysis results
  • Interface with outside stakeholders regarding inspection results and future possibilities
  • Develop and publish part-specific NDE techniques for a variety of complex parts
  • Work with vendors to troubleshoot and maintain equipment
  • In depth comprehension and effective application of relevant NDE inspection plans, procedures, and techniques

About You:  

  • NDE Level II Certification in Eddy Current Array (ECA) in an aerospace or nuclear setting
  • Proof of NDE Classroom Training and Certificates as well as previous certifications per NAS 410 or SNT-TC-1A (be prepared to provide these records prior to onsite interview)
  • 5+ years experience evaluating ECA data generated in Eddyfi Magnifi software or equivalent platform
  • Experience reading and interpreting engineering work instructions and drawings
  • Experience creating ECA techniques
  • Strong computer skills and familiarity with Microsoft applications including Word, PowerPoint, Excel, etc.
  • Must be able to lift 25 lbs unassisted, stand for extended period of time
  • Open to travel (10% - 25%)

Nice to haves but not required:  

  • ASNT or NAS-410 NDE Level 3 Certification in ET
  • NDE Level 2 Certification in ultrasonics (UTT/UTSW/PAUT), dye penetrant (PT), visual inspection (VT,CWI), Eddy Current (ET, ECA)
  • Experience with inspection of additively manufactured materials
  • Experience inspecting various materials and geometries
  • Knowledge of industry standards (NASA, AMS, AWS/ASME, ASTM, etc.)
  • Experience with qualification of NDE inspection techniques/procedures in one or more volumetric methods
  • Experience with CAD
  • Experience Auditing 3rd Party NDE Vendors
  • Experience with QA/QC and/or Lean Manufacturing concepts and applications.
